Newsy ze świata

Wiadomości z całego świata

TECHNOLOGIE

Logowanie do HestiaCP: Kompleksowy Przewodnik dla Użytkowników

Logowanie do HestiaCP: Kompleksowy Przewodnik dla Użytkowników

HestiaCP to popularny panel kontrolny open source, który umożliwia łatwe zarządzanie serwerem, stronami internetowymi, kontami e-mail i bazami danych. Jednym z podstawowych kroków w korzystaniu z HestiaCP jest oczywiście proces logowania. Niniejszy artykuł ma na celu szczegółowe omówienie różnych aspektów logowania do HestiaCP, od podstawowych kroków po rozwiązywanie problemów i zabezpieczanie dostępu.

Podstawowe Metody Logowania do HestiaCP

Istnieją dwie główne metody logowania do HestiaCP: za pomocą przeglądarki internetowej i poprzez SSH (Secure Shell). Wybór metody zależy od Twoich preferencji i potrzeb.

Logowanie przez Przeglądarkę Internetową

Logowanie przez przeglądarkę internetową jest najpopularniejszą i najprostszą metodą dostępu do HestiaCP. Wymaga jedynie dostępu do internetu i poprawnego adresu URL panelu.

Krok 1: Uzyskanie Adresu URL HestiaCP

Po instalacji HestiaCP, otrzymasz adres URL panelu kontrolnego. Zazwyczaj wygląda on następująco: https://[adres_IP_serwera]:8083 lub https://[nazwa_domeny]:8083. Port 8083 jest domyślnym portem dla HestiaCP. Jeśli adres URL został zmieniony podczas konfiguracji, użyj poprawnego adresu i portu.

Krok 2: Przejście do Adresu URL w Przeglądarce

Wpisz adres URL w pasku adresu przeglądarki i naciśnij Enter. Twoja przeglądarka może wyświetlić ostrzeżenie dotyczące certyfikatu SSL. Jest to normalne, ponieważ domyślnie HestiaCP generuje certyfikat samopodpisany (self-signed). Możesz go bezpiecznie zignorować, wybierając opcję „Zaawansowane” i „Kontynuuj mimo wszystko” (nazwy opcji mogą się różnić w zależności od przeglądarki).

Krok 3: Wprowadzenie Danych Logowania

Po zaakceptowaniu certyfikatu SSL, wyświetli się strona logowania HestiaCP. Wprowadź nazwę użytkownika i hasło administratora. Domyślnym użytkownikiem jest „admin”. Jeśli zmieniłeś hasło administratora podczas instalacji, użyj nowego hasła.

Krok 4: Zalogowanie do Panelu

Kliknij przycisk „Zaloguj”. Jeśli dane logowania są poprawne, zostaniesz przeniesiony do pulpitu HestiaCP.

Logowanie przez SSH (Secure Shell)

Logowanie przez SSH jest bardziej zaawansowaną metodą dostępu do serwera, która pozwala na wykonywanie poleceń w terminalu. Jest przydatna, gdy potrzebujesz rozwiązać problemy z serwerem lub zarządzać nim zdalnie.

Krok 1: Otwarcie Klienta SSH

Użyj klienta SSH, takiego jak PuTTY (dla Windows) lub Terminal (dla macOS i Linux). Wprowadź adres IP serwera i port SSH (domyślny port to 22). Upewnij się, że masz zainstalowany i skonfigurowany klient SSH.

Krok 2: Uwierzytelnienie

Po nawiązaniu połączenia SSH, zostaniesz poproszony o podanie nazwy użytkownika i hasła. Wprowadź nazwę użytkownika (zazwyczaj „admin” lub „root”) i hasło administratora.

Krok 3: Dostęp do HestiaCP z Linii Komend

Po pomyślnym uwierzytelnieniu, uzyskasz dostęp do linii komend serwera. Możesz teraz wykonywać polecenia związane z HestiaCP, np. za pomocą narzędzia v-list-sys-info aby sprawdzić informacje o systemie.

Rozwiązywanie Problemów z Logowaniem

Napotkanie problemów z logowaniem do HestiaCP jest stosunkowo częste. Poniżej przedstawiono najczęstsze problemy i sposoby ich rozwiązania.

Nieprawidłowe Dane Logowania

Najczęstszym powodem nieudanego logowania są nieprawidłowe dane logowania. Upewnij się, że wprowadzasz poprawne nazwę użytkownika i hasło. Pamiętaj, że hasło jest wrażliwe na wielkość liter.

Rozwiązanie:

  • Sprawdź, czy Caps Lock jest wyłączony.
  • Upewnij się, że język klawiatury jest poprawnie ustawiony.
  • Spróbuj ponownie wpisać hasło.
  • Jeśli zapomniałeś hasła, skorzystaj z opcji resetowania hasła (patrz poniżej).

Zapomniane Hasło Administratora

Zapomnienie hasła administratora jest sytuacją kryzysową, ale nie beznadziejną. Istnieją sposoby na zresetowanie hasła.

Rozwiązanie: Resetowanie Hasła przez SSH

  1. Zaloguj się do serwera przez SSH jako użytkownik „root”.
  2. Użyj polecenia v-change-user-password admin [nowe_hasło], zastępując [nowe_hasło] nowym hasłem administratora. Np: v-change-user-password admin MojeNoweHaslo123!
  3. Zaloguj się do HestiaCP za pomocą nowego hasła.

Problem z Certyfikatem SSL

Twoja przeglądarka może wyświetlać ostrzeżenie dotyczące certyfikatu SSL, uniemożliwiając zalogowanie. Jest to spowodowane używaniem certyfikatu samopodpisanego.

Rozwiązanie:

  • Zaakceptuj certyfikat samopodpisany, wybierając opcję „Zaawansowane” i „Kontynuuj mimo wszystko” (nazwy opcji mogą się różnić w zależności od przeglądarki).
  • Zainstaluj certyfikat SSL od zaufanego dostawcy, np. Let’s Encrypt. HestiaCP posiada wbudowaną funkcję do instalacji certyfikatów Let’s Encrypt. Możesz to zrobić z panelu sterowania, edytując domenę i wybierając opcję „Enable SSL for this domain”.

Brak Dostępu do Portu 8083

Jeśli nie możesz uzyskać dostępu do HestiaCP poprzez przeglądarkę internetową, upewnij się, że port 8083 jest otwarty w zaporze sieciowej serwera.

Rozwiązanie:

  • Sprawdź konfigurację zapory sieciowej (np. iptables lub firewalld) i upewnij się, że port 8083 jest otwarty dla ruchu przychodzącego. Użyj poleceń takich jak iptables -L lub firewall-cmd --list-all aby sprawdzić aktualną konfigurację zapory.
  • Sprawdź, czy dostawca hostingu nie blokuje portu 8083.

Problem z SSH

Problemy z logowaniem przez SSH mogą być spowodowane błędną konfiguracją klienta SSH, zablokowanym portem 22 lub nieprawidłowymi danymi logowania.

Rozwiązanie:

  • Upewnij się, że używasz poprawnego adresu IP serwera i portu SSH.
  • Sprawdź, czy port 22 jest otwarty w zaporze sieciowej.
  • Upewnij się, że twoje dane logowania są poprawne.

Zabezpieczanie Dostępu do HestiaCP

Zabezpieczenie dostępu do HestiaCP jest kluczowe dla ochrony twojego serwera i danych. Poniżej przedstawiono kilka ważnych wskazówek.

Silne Hasła

Używanie silnych haseł jest podstawą bezpieczeństwa. Hasło powinno być długie, skomplikowane i zawierać kombinację liter, cyfr i znaków specjalnych.

Porada: Użyj menedżera haseł do generowania i przechowywania silnych haseł.

Zmiana Domyślnego Portu

Zmiana domyślnego portu (8083) HestiaCP na inny, mniej oczywisty port, może utrudnić atakującym znalezienie panelu.

Rozwiązanie: Zmień port w konfiguracji HestiaCP i upewnij się, że nowy port jest otwarty w zaporze sieciowej.

Włączanie Uwierzytelniania Dwuskładnikowego (2FA)

Uwierzytelnianie dwuskładnikowe dodaje dodatkową warstwę bezpieczeństwa. Wymaga wprowadzenia kodu generowanego przez aplikację na smartfonie lub wysyłanego SMS-em, oprócz standardowej nazwy użytkownika i hasła.

Porada: Włącz 2FA dla wszystkich kont użytkowników HestiaCP.

Ograniczenie Dostępu do IP

Możesz ograniczyć dostęp do HestiaCP tylko do określonych adresów IP. To uniemożliwi logowanie się z nieautoryzowanych lokalizacji.

Rozwiązanie: Skonfiguruj reguły zapory sieciowej, aby zezwalać na dostęp do HestiaCP tylko z zaufanych adresów IP.

Regularne Aktualizacje

Regularne aktualizowanie HestiaCP jest kluczowe dla zachowania bezpieczeństwa. Aktualizacje często zawierają poprawki błędów i zabezpieczeń.

Porada: Włącz automatyczne aktualizacje HestiaCP lub regularnie sprawdzaj dostępność nowych wersji.

Podsumowanie

Logowanie do HestiaCP jest podstawową umiejętnością, ale zrozumienie różnych metod, rozwiązywanie problemów i zabezpieczanie dostępu jest kluczowe dla efektywnego zarządzania serwerem. Pamiętaj o używaniu silnych haseł, włączaniu uwierzytelniania dwuskładnikowego i regularnym aktualizowaniu HestiaCP. Dzięki tym działaniom zapewnisz bezpieczeństwo swojego serwera i danych.